Thomas J. 'Tommy' Owen ROBBINSVILLE - Thomas J. "Tommy" Owen, 61, of Robbinsville passed away Tuesday surrounded by his family at home after a courageous battle. Born in Trenton, he was a longtime area resident. Tommy was a 1966 Ewing High School graduate and he continued his education at Rider...
